Transform your holiday feast into a culinary fiesta with this vibrant Mexican Style Turkey recipe. Infused with bold, zesty flavors, this whole roasted turkey is marinated in a tantalizing blend of lime juice, garlic, smoked paprika, chili powder, and cumin for an irresistible kick. The cavity is stuffed with fresh cilantro, onion, and jalapeño, while a citrusy orange juice and chicken stock base ensures the meat stays juicy while roasting to golden perfection. Basting every 30 minutes locks in flavor, and the final crisping unveils a beautifully caramelized skin. Perfect for special gatherings, this Mexican-inspired dish brings a lively twist to traditional turkey while serving up to eight guests. Garnish with fresh cilantro and pair with your favorite sides for an unforgettable, flavor-packed meal.

🥘 Ingredients

15 items
  • 12 pounds Turkey (whole, cleaned and patted dry)
  • 4 tablespoons Olive oil
  • 6 cloves Garlic cloves (minced)
  • 4 tablespoons Fresh lime juice
  • 2 teaspoons Ground cumin
  • 1 teaspoon Ground paprika (smoked paprika preferred)
  • 1 tablespoon Chili powder
  • 1 teaspoon Dried oregano
  • 2 teaspoons Salt
  • 1 teaspoon Black pepper
  • 0.5 cup Fresh cilantro (chopped)
  • 1 cup Orange juice (freshly squeezed)
  • 1 large Onion (quartered)
  • 1 Jalapeño (sliced, seeds removed for less heat)
  • 2 cups Chicken stock

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 325°F (163°C).

2

In a bowl, mix together olive oil, minced garlic, lime juice, ground cumin, smoked paprika, chili powder, oregano, salt, and black pepper to create a paste.

3

Carefully loosen the turkey skin over the breasts and thighs using your fingers, being careful not to tear it. Rub half of the spice mixture directly onto the turkey meat under the skin, and the other half over the outside skin.

4

Stuff the turkey cavity with the quartered onion, sliced jalapeño, and a handful of fresh cilantro.

5

Place the turkey in a large roasting pan, breast side up. Pour the orange juice and chicken stock into the bottom of the pan to create a flavorful steaming base.

6

Cover the turkey loosely with aluminum foil and bake in the preheated oven for approximately 3.5 to 4 hours, or until the internal temperature of the turkey reaches 165°F (74°C) in the thickest part of the breast and 175°F (79°C) in the thigh.

7

Baste the turkey every 30 minutes with the pan juices to keep it moist and flavorful.

8

Remove the aluminum foil during the last 30-40 minutes of cooking to allow the skin to crisp and turn a golden brown.

9

Once cooked, remove the turkey from the oven and tent it with aluminum foil. Let it rest for 20 minutes before carving.

10

Serve the turkey with the pan juices as a sauce, garnished with additional chopped fresh cilantro.
